Title: Another Load of Bull Author: David Read Narrator: Jason Savidge Format: Unabridged Audiobook Length: 6 hours 25 minutes Release date: June 1, 2022 Genres: History & Culture Publisher's Summary: An historical audiobook 'Another load of Bull' by David Read, read from Jason Savidge. The war was over and David, returning to East Africa, asked himself, as did many of his contemporaries, 'what next'? It was not an easy world in which to readjust. He opted to become a Livvestock Marketing Officer in Dodoma, with the Tanganyika Veterinary Department. Money was short, and Pat, who had also been demobbed and had joined him in Dodoma, nursed to help augment their income. Finally, the break David had been hoping for materialized and he embarked on a new chapter in his life as a wheat farmer on the Western slopes of Kilimanjaro. With no formal training, David survived largely on his local knowledge and language skills, supplemented by his cattle buying. Life on 'Mountainside' suited David, despite the constant battle against Africa's unforgiving environment, but the winds of change were to bring a greater challenge and one that would ultimately end David's dreams.
